activeTimeToSegmentTime Method | Internet Development Index |
Converts a value in the element's active timeline to the corresponding point in the segment timeline.
Syntax
segmentTime = object.activeTimeToSegmentTime(activeTime)
Parameters
activeTime Required. Integer that specifies a point on the element's active timeline. Legal values range from 0 to activeDur.
Return Value
Integer that specifies the point in the segment timeline that corresponds to activeTime.
Example
This example uses the activeTimeToSegmentTime method to compare the value of the element's active timeline to the corresponding point in the element's segment timeline.
<HTML XMLNS:t="urn:schemas-microsoft-com:time"> <HEAD> <TITLE>activeTimeToSegmentTime Method</TITLE> <?IMPORT namespace="t" implementation="#default#time2"> <SCRIPT> window.onload = fnOnLoad; function fnOnLoad() { // Set up a timer to watch the time values. window.setInterval(fnUpdateTimes, 100); } function fnUpdateTimes() { s1.innerHTML = " activeTimeToSegmentTime: " + (a1.activeTimeToSegmentTime(div1.currTimeState.activeTime)); s2.innerHTML = " segmentTime: " + (a1.currTimeState.segmentTime); } </SCRIPT> <STYLE> .time{behavior: url(#default#time2);} </STYLE> </HEAD> <BODY TOPMARGIN=0 LEFTMARGIN=0 BGPROPERTIES="FIXED" BGCOLOR="#FFFFFF" LINK="#000000" VLINK="#808080" ALINK="#000000"> <B>Timer:</B> <SPAN id="Timer1" class="time" dur="1" repeatCount="indefinite" onrepeat="innerText=parseInt(document.body.currTimeState.activeTime);"> 0</SPAN> <DIV ID="div1" CLASS="time" STYLE="position:relative;top:25px;left:25px; height:100px;width:100;background-color:yellow;"></DIV> <t:ANIMATEMOTION ID="a1" targetElement="div1" to="250,0" dur="3" autoReverse="true"/> <SPAN id="s1" style="position:relative;top:40px;"> activeTimeToSegmentTime:</SPAN> <BR> <SPAN id="s2" style="position:relative;top:40px;">segmentTime:</SPAN> </BODY> </HTML>
Standards Information
This method is a Microsoft extension to Synchronized Multimedia Integration Language (SMIL) .
Applies To
t:TRANSITIONFILTER, t:ANIMATE, t:ANIMATECOLOR, t:ANIMATEMOTION, t:ANIMATION, t:AUDIO, t:EXCL, t:IMG, t:MEDIA, t:PAR, t:REF, t:SEQ, t:SET, time2, t:VIDEO
See Also
Introduction to HTML+TIME, activeTime, segmentTime